Why Current Security Creates More Work Than Safety
Traditional security systems rely on fixed rules and signatures. This means they often struggle to differentiate between genuine threats and normal activity. Facial recognition, for example, can slow down authorized personnel with false negatives, creating bottlenecks instead of streamlining access. Anomaly detection systems, without proper training, flag harmless deviations as critical risks. All this eats up employee time and creates a sense of alert fatigue.

The Adaptive AI Security Checklist
Before investing in AI security, assess your organization’s readiness with this checklist:
- Data Quality: Is your security data clean, labeled, and comprehensive? Poor data leads to poor AI performance.
- System Integration: Can the AI system integrate seamlessly with existing security infrastructure? Compatibility issues can negate efficiency gains.
- Talent Availability: Do you have personnel trained to manage and interpret AI-driven insights? AI requires human oversight.
- Ethical Framework: Have you established clear guidelines for data privacy and responsible AI use? Ethical considerations are non-negotiable.

Automated Threat Response: Instant Action, Minimal Downtime
One of the biggest enterprise security automation benefits is speed. AI-driven systems can instantly close access points, isolate affected network segments, or send targeted notifications. This high-speed coordination ensures threats are contained before the broader organization is even aware. An automated threat response for businesses allows for neutralization of cyberattacks at the edge. IT departments can then shift from constant firefighting to strategic development.
The AI Security “Scar”: When Automation Backfired
In Q3 2023, a Data Innovation client implemented automated threat response without proper human oversight. The system misidentified a routine software update as a cyberattack. The AI then locked out the entire sales team for 4 hours, costing the client an estimated 100,000€ in lost revenue. This incident highlights the importance of maintaining human control over automated security systems. AI should augment, not replace, human judgment.
